Bar calls for release of political prisoners

Srinagar: J&K High Court Bar Association Srinagar on Wednesday called for the release of political prisoners lodged in and outside J&K jails including its president in wake of Covid-19 crisis. The statement said, “Executive members Bar Association held a meeting and impressed upon the highpowered committee constituted on the directives of the Supreme Court to order the release of all the detainees and political prisoners lodged in and outside the State of J&K including the president of J&K High Court Bar Association, Srinagar who is presently lodged in Jail No. 3 of Central Jail Tihar, New Delhi, in view of the rapid increase of Covid- 19 threat, which has resulted in global lockdown.”

“The Bar members noticing that their President Mian Abdul Qayoom, who is in his advanced age surviving on a single kidney, suffering from multiple chronic ailments which include diabetes, hypertension, severe nerve damage, 60 per cent blockage in one of the arteries of heart, resulting in his frail immune system, is more prone to become a victim of a deadly virus with minimal chances of his survival,” it reads. The Bar members also made a fervent appeal to the authorities that all these detainees/ undertrial political prisoners including Mian Abdul Qayoom be released immediately. “It was also stated that as per jail manual the detainees could be classified as undertrial prisoners entitled to secure benefits of Supreme Court direction per law the persons lodged under PSA are deemed to be undertrial prisoner, as they have been detained on mere apprehension, therefore, there should be no excuse for the authorities for not releasing them,” it added.
